Buying an energy-efficient fridge is simply the first action. Here are some ideas to preserve its efficiency:
Temperature Settings: Set the fridge at 37 degrees Fahrenheit and the freezer at 0 degrees Fahrenheit.Regular Cleaning: Dust off coils and tidy the interior regularly to keep air circulation ideal.Check Door Seals: Ensure that the seals on the doors are intact to prevent cold air from getting away.Prevent Overloading: Do not overcrowd your fridge as it can strain the cooling system.Keep it Away from Heat Sources: Position the fridge away from heat sources like ovens or direct sunlight.F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ONQ1: How do I know if a fridge freezer is energy efficient?
A: Look for the Energy Star label, which suggests that the device fulfills energy effectiveness guidelines. Additionally, examine the kWh/year score for specific energy usage.
Q2: Do energy-efficient models cost more?
A: Energy-efficient designs may have a higher in advance expense, but they can save you money in the long run through lowered energy costs.
Q3: What are some typical functions of energy-efficient fridge freezers?
A: Common functions include variable temperature zones, advanced cooling technologies, LED lighting, and wise abilities for monitoring and control.
Q4: How often should I clean up the fridge coils?
A: It's suggested to clean up the coils a minimum of two times a year to keep efficient operation.
